|
TwojePC.pl © 2001 - 2025
|
 |
A R C H I W A L N A W I A D O M O Ś Ć |
 |
| |
|
Windows i dodanie wlasnego protokolu typu nazwa://ip , AwerS 21/12/09 14:13 Witam
chcialbym sie dowiedziec jak nauczyc windowsa obslugi niestandardowego protokolu.
Przyklad:
rdp://10.0.0.2 spowoduje otwarcie mstsc.exe (klienta rdp logujacego sie na ten komputer)AwerS - jak Windowsa nauczyć , resmedia 21/12/09 20:28
to jeszcze nie wiem, ale Operkę już tak. A potem wystarczy np. polecenie opera rdp://10.0.0.2.desipere est juris gentium - hmm , elliot_pl 21/12/09 23:54
i to moze byc klucz do zagadki. Moze starczy nauczyc explorera i bedzie sie otwieralo z poziomu windy?momtoronomyotypaldollyochagi...
- prosze bardzo , samsung 22/12/09 01:23
// Create registry entry
if (::RegCreateKeyEx(HKEY_CLASSES_ROOT,"ssres",0,NULL,0,KEY_WRITE,NULL,&hkNGRes,NULL)!=ERROR_SUCCESS)
throw "Error HKEY_CLASSES_ROOT\\ssres";
std::string regval("URL: NG IDE resource locator");
if (ERROR_SUCCESS != RegSetValueEx(hkNGRes,"",0,REG_SZ,reinterpret_cast<const BYTE *>(regval.c_str()),regval.length()+1))
throw "Error HKEY_CLASSES_ROOT\\ssres default";
regval = "";
if (ERROR_SUCCESS != RegSetValueEx(hkNGRes,"URL Protocol",0,REG_SZ,reinterpret_cast<const BYTE *>(regval.c_str()),regval.length()+1))
throw "Error HKEY_CLASSES_ROOT\\ssres|URL protocol";
if (::RegCreateKeyEx(hkNGRes,"shell",0,NULL,0,KEY_WRITE,NULL,&hkShell,NULL)!=ERROR_SUCCESS)
throw "Error HKEY_CLASSES_ROOT\\ssres\\shell";
if (::RegCreateKeyEx(hkShell,"open",0,NULL,0,KEY_WRITE,NULL,&hkOpen,NULL)!=ERROR_SUCCESS)
throw "Error HKEY_CLASSES_ROOT\\ssres\\shell\\open";
if (::RegCreateKeyEx(hkOpen,"command",0,NULL,0,KEY_WRITE,NULL,&hkCommand,NULL)!=ERROR_SUCCESS)
throw "Error HKEY_CLASSES_ROOT\\ssres\\shell\\open\\command";
regval = dstPath + exeName + " %1";
if (ERROR_SUCCESS != RegSetValueEx(hkCommand,"",0,REG_SZ,reinterpret_cast<const BYTE *>(regval.c_str()),regval.length()+1))
throw "Error HKEY_CLASSES_ROOT\\ssres\\shell\\open\\command|default"; |
|
|
|
 |
All rights reserved ® Copyright and Design 2001-2025, TwojePC.PL |
 |
|
|
|